Heartbreak Continues.

Yet again we come away from a match with no points, if you look at the preformance levels of both teams Albion were by far better on the day.

The first 30 minutes we had 5 attempts on goal to Eveton's 0, then came that set piece, which i still feel is our Achilles heal has it was last season and that was it 1 nil down. That gave them a lift and ended the half with the lead,

Second half was the same dominated by the Albion but made to pay again 30 minutes into the second half so that was it 2-0 loss.

Luke Moore was unlucky with one cleared off the line and hit the woodwork with a powerful drive from out side the box.

Teams around us did pick up points so now we have an even greater fight then we had before, i for one can't see us staying in this division, this game sums up our season "most of the play but no end result".

Lets just hope that our luck does change over the next few games and we can get out of this and stay in the top flight.

Next game is Arsenal at home, now today they drew at home to Fulham and failed to score in two games on the trot so i think they will be out to put that right.

Could this be our turning point with Arsenal's current bad form ?
